Your cart is currently empty!
Optimizing Performance: Tips for Database Management in Data Centers
![](https://ziontechgroup.com/wp-content/uploads/2024/12/1734834409.png)
In today’s fast-paced digital world, data centers play a critical role in storing and managing vast amounts of information. As the demand for data storage continues to grow, optimizing database performance in data centers has become increasingly important. By implementing best practices and strategies for database management, organizations can enhance efficiency, improve reliability, and ensure seamless operations.
Here are some tips for optimizing performance in database management within data centers:
1. Regularly monitor and analyze performance metrics: It is essential to regularly monitor key performance indicators (KPIs) such as CPU usage, memory utilization, disk I/O, and query response times. By analyzing these metrics, data center administrators can identify bottlenecks, optimize resource allocation, and proactively address performance issues before they impact operations.
2. Implement indexing and query optimization: Proper indexing of database tables and optimizing queries can significantly improve performance. Indexing helps speed up data retrieval by enabling the database to quickly locate and retrieve specific records. Query optimization involves rewriting queries to minimize resource consumption and improve execution times.
3. Utilize caching mechanisms: Caching mechanisms such as in-memory databases, query caching, and content delivery networks (CDNs) can help reduce latency and improve response times. By storing frequently accessed data in memory or caching responses, organizations can minimize the need for repeated database queries and enhance overall performance.
4. Partition data and use sharding: Partitioning data into smaller subsets and distributing them across multiple servers can help distribute workload and improve scalability. Sharding involves horizontally partitioning data based on a specific criterion, such as geographic location or customer segment. By implementing sharding, organizations can improve performance and handle larger volumes of data.
5. Regularly update and optimize database configurations: Keeping database software up to date and optimizing configurations can help improve performance and security. Regularly review and adjust database settings, such as buffer sizes, connection limits, and caching parameters, to ensure optimal performance.
6. Implement disaster recovery and backup strategies: Data centers should have robust disaster recovery and backup strategies in place to protect against data loss and ensure business continuity. Regularly backing up databases, implementing failover mechanisms, and testing disaster recovery procedures can help minimize downtime and ensure data integrity.
7. Consider using cloud-based database services: Cloud-based database services offer scalability, flexibility, and cost-effectiveness. Organizations can leverage cloud-based platforms such as Amazon RDS, Google Cloud SQL, or Microsoft Azure SQL Database to optimize performance, improve reliability, and scale resources based on demand.
By following these tips for optimizing performance in database management within data centers, organizations can enhance efficiency, improve reliability, and ensure seamless operations. With the increasing volume of data being generated and stored, implementing best practices for database management is essential to meet the growing demands of modern businesses.
Leave a Reply